Joan Gatnau i Florensa is a Barcelona-based entrepreneur, project manager, and IT expert with a passion for circular, social, and solidarity economies. With an educational background that includes a Bachelor of Business Administration (BBA) from EAE at ESCE International Business School, a Master's in Free and Open Source Software (FLOSS) from the Universitat Oberta de Catalunya, and a Diploma in Business from EAE Business School, Joan has an impressive arsenal of skills and knowledge to bring to any project.
Joan's vast experience includes founding and managing various startups such as BCN4ALL, a company dedicated to the needs of travelers with disabilities, and Víbria, an innovative circular economy project. He has also worked as an IT strategic business consultant, a craft brewery marketing and distribution consultant, and a parentalis e-commerce manager. Additionally, Joan has a strong interest in free/open culture and Western Asian studies, further rounding out his expertise and perspectives.
